A software license agreement encompasses all licensing terms between the software creator and any entity acquiring the software. In contrast, an End User License Agreement (EULA) focuses specifically on the end user's rights and limitations. To write a user license agreement, start with a clear title, such as Tennessee License Agreement for End User Software. Include sections on definitions, user rights, limitations, and termination. Additionally, make sure to incorporate your liability disclosures and dispute resolution procedures for clarity.
